Understanding Rear Sensors: What Are They?

Rear sensors, also known as parking sensors or reverse parking sensors, are electronic devices installed on the rear bumper of a vehicle. Their primary function is to detect objects behind the car when it is in reverse, helping drivers avoid collisions during parking maneuvers. Typically, these sensors are part of a larger parking assist system that includes visual or auditory alerts to inform the driver of potential obstacles.

These sensors use ultrasonic waves to measure the distance between the car and any object behind it. When the car is placed in reverse, the sensors emit sound waves that bounce off nearby objects and return to the sensors. The time it takes for the sound waves to return is used to calculate the distance, which is then communicated to the driver via beeps or visual indicators on the dashboard. The closer the object, the faster the beeps or the more intense the visual signal, alerting the driver to slow down or stop.

The Benefits of Rear Sensors: Safety and Convenience

The integration of rear sensors into vehicles offers numerous benefits, primarily focusing on safety and convenience. By providing real-time feedback on the proximity of objects, these sensors significantly reduce the risk of minor collisions and scratches, which can be particularly costly and frustrating, especially in urban environments where parking spaces are tight and close to other vehicles.

Beyond the immediate safety benefits, rear sensors also enhance the overall driving experience. For new drivers or those who are less confident with reversing, the added peace of mind provided by these sensors can make parking a much less stressful activity. Moreover, they help in situations where visibility might be compromised, such as when backing out of a dark garage or in low-light conditions.

Future Trends: Advanced Rear Sensor Systems

As automotive technology continues to evolve, so do rear sensor systems. Modern advancements include the integration of camera systems with rear sensors, creating a comprehensive view of the area behind the vehicle. This combination not only provides audio and visual alerts but also allows the driver to see exactly what is behind the car, offering a level of clarity and detail that traditional sensors alone cannot provide.

Additionally, some high-end vehicles now come equipped with predictive parking systems that can automatically steer the car into a parking space. These systems leverage data from rear sensors, cameras, and other advanced technologies to guide the vehicle safely into position, making parking a seamless and effortless process.
